Does anybody know how this stuff works? For example, do they only offer these if there aren't enough people wanting to upgrade into C? I always seem to get an upsell offer going from SFO-PVG, but one would think the sheer volume of 1K's and 1P's on that flight would snap up all available C-class upgrade inventory (SWU's / RDM's).. just asking out of curiosity. Sorry if this has been asked before!
Actually the opposite. UA collects no incremental [cash] revenue on SWU or CR1 upgrades so the purpose of the upsell is to squeeze a few more $ out of those unsold seats. Of course they'll never admit this but they'd much rather sell a premium seat to a non-elite.

Originally Posted by smn
If offered an UG at purchase for a flight that is weeks out, does it get booked as an UG or as booking in F? From the price offered, doesn't look like a ton of savings
Online T's & C's say it is not eligible for class of service bonuses etc. You credit with whatever your original booking was, but fly in C/F. Essentially, you are buying NC/NF.

Originally Posted by Jgish
Online T's & C's say it is not eligible for class of service bonuses etc. You credit with whatever your original booking was, but fly in C/F. Essentially, you are buying NC/NF.
When accepting an upsell offer at ticket purchase, I have received the COS bonus commensurate with the upgraded ticket class, i.e. Y->Z yields 150% EQM, no RDM bonus; Y->A yields 150% RDM & EQM.
